Finding GCD of 750, 375, 87, 287 using Prime Factorization

Given Input Data is 750, 375, 87, 287

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ially

Prime Factorization of 750 is 2 x 3 x 5 x 5 x 5

Prime Factorization of 375 is 3 x 5 x 5 x 5

Prime Factorization of 87 is 3 x 29

Prime Factorization of 287 is 7 x 41

The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1

Finding GCD of 750, 375, 87, 287 using LCM Formula

Step1:

Let's calculate the GCD of first two numbers

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(750, 375) = 750

GCD(750, 375) = ( 750 x 375 ) / 750

GCD(750, 375) = 281250 / 750

GCD(750, 375) = 375


Step2:

Here we consider the GCD from the above i.e. 375 as first number and the next as 87

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(375, 87) = 10875

GCD(375, 87) = ( 375 x 87 ) / 10875

GCD(375, 87) = 32625 / 10875

GCD(375, 87) = 3


Step3:

Here we consider the GCD from the above i.e. 3 as first number and the next as 287

The formula of GCD is GCD(a, b) = ( a x b) / LCM(a, b)

LCM(3, 287) = 861

GCD(3, 287) = ( 3 x 287 ) / 861

GCD(3, 287) = 861 / 861

GCD(3, 287) = 1

GCD of 750, 375, 87, 287 is 1
